[Trac #1362] Executable not found inside bundle

Zarro Boogs per Child bugtracker at laptop.org
Wed May 2 23:04:16 EDT 2007


#1362: Executable not found inside bundle
--------------------+-------------------------------------------------------
 Reporter:  bert    |        Owner:  marco  
     Type:  defect  |       Status:  new    
 Priority:  normal  |    Milestone:  BTest-4
Component:  sugar   |   Resolution:         
 Keywords:          |  
--------------------+-------------------------------------------------------
Comment (by AlbertCahalan):

 Replying to [comment:4 dcbw]:
 > Good catch; but with some caveats:
 >
 > 1) There's no reason to use $PATH... activities MUST be self-contained
 > 2) The path needs to be canonicalized (ie, no .. or . allowed)
 > 3) The path cannot refer to anything outside the bundle (which implies
 (2) as well)

 This is redundant with Bitfrost, which should take care of this in non-
 development situations. It would also make development tools such as
 valgrind more awkward to use. One would need to symlink, or hard link, or
 add a trivial execuable to bypass this ineffective-yet-annoying mechanism,
 etc.

-- 
Ticket URL: <http://dev.laptop.org/ticket/1362#comment:5>
One Laptop Per Child <http://laptop.org/>



More information about the Bugs mailing list